First Baptist Church Texas City is a vibrant faith community where families and individuals gather to worship, serve, and grow together. Rooted in gospel-centered teaching and practical outreach, the church plays a key role in spiritual life across Texas City, Hitchcock, and surrounding Galveston County towns.
Whether you are new to the area, exploring Christianity, or seeking a deeper discipleship path, First Baptist Church Texas City offers Bible teaching, small groups, and ministry opportunities designed to help you take the next steps in faith with confidence and support.
| Aspect | Details |
|---|---|
| Worship Style | Traditional hymns blended with contemporary music |
| Core Values | Biblical truth, community, evangelism, service |
| Typical Service Times | Sunday morning at 9:00 AM and 11:00 AM |
| Location | Texas City, Galveston County, Texas |

Worship Experience and Music
Worship at First Baptist Church Texas City is designed to honor God and engage the heart. The services blend heartfelt singing with moments of quiet reflection, allowing space for personal prayer and communal praise.
Musical leadership features a mix of traditional hymns and modern worship songs, creating an atmosphere that welcomes both long-time members and visitors who are new to the faith. Sermons are gospel-driven and practical, helping people apply biblical wisdom to work, marriage, parenting, and decision-making.
Community and Outreach Ministry
Beyond Sunday gatherings, First Baptist Church Texas City is active in local outreach. Volunteers support neighborhood initiatives, food drives, and partnerships with schools and civic organizations that strengthen the broader Texas City community.
Specific outreach efforts include mentoring students, assisting families in need, and collaborating with regional ministries to expand care and service. These programs reflect a commitment to live out the love of Christ in tangible, measurable ways.
